James leaned his head back against the wood, staring at the door with eyes half open. The storm raged on with whistling winds and roars of thunder. Flashes of lightning poked through the cracks in the walls, and occasional mists of rain-shower would find their way in with the wind.

The light in their shelter was dim, and the sky only darkened as the storm went on into nightfall. Silence remained between Adina and James for some time. James wasn't sure if Adina felt any pressure to make this chance meeting meaningful by saying anything profound, but he hoped she knew that he thought it was profound enough that he found her again.

She always kind of reminded him of his little sister, or at least, what he imagined his sister might've grown up to be like. He'd left before he got to witness Larrel in her teens, growing up into her own person - though she always was her own, even from the start.

James took the opportunity to get up and check on Elliot when the rain died down a little. He didn't think it would be a big window, so he took it, bowing out with a small wave.

"Just checking on Elliot," was his brief explanation before he closed the "door" behind him.

Elliot was fine, but a little damp. James kissed the horse on the head and pet his mane, holding him close for a moment.

"The storm will be over soon," he whispered into Elliot's ear. He didn't know what the weather had planned, but it felt comforting to say so, and it wasn't as if Elliot would correct him.

He felt a strong gust of wind hit his back, splattering the rain on the shelter's wall. He should get back inside.

"I'll be back later," he muttered to Elliot, before slipping out of Elliot's shelter and into his own. Adina was still there, of course. Sitting in the dark, knees to her chest. Alone.

He sat down beside her, picking up his hat off the dirt floor and brushing it off.
